Introduction
As a home owner, acknowledging indicators that suggest your home demands immediate plumbing focus is critical for stopping costly damages and aggravation. Let's check out some of the top indicators you ought to never ever neglect.
Decreased Water Stress
One of the most typical indicators of plumbing issues is decreased water pressure. If you see a considerable drop in water pressure in your faucets or showerheads, it can signify underlying problems such as pipe leakages, mineral buildup, or concerns with the water supply line.
Backflow
Heartburn, where infected water recedes right into the safe and clean water, is a major plumbing issue that calls for prompt interest. It can occur as a result of back siphonage or back pressure and poses wellness dangers from direct exposure to harmful microorganisms.
Pest Infestations
Parasites such as cockroaches, rats, and insects are attracted to wetness and water resources, making water leaks and broken pipelines optimal reproducing grounds. If you discover an increase in insect task, maybe a sign of plumbing problems that require to be resolved.
Unpleasant Odors
Foul odors emanating from drains or sewer lines are not just undesirable however also a sign of plumbing problems. Sewage system smells may suggest a harmed drain line or a dried-out P-trap, while mildewy smells can indicate mold and mildew development from water leakages.
Visible Water Damages
Water discolorations on walls or ceilings, as well as mold or mold growth, are clear indications of water leakages that need immediate focus. Neglecting these indicators can result in structural damages, endangered indoor air top quality, and expensive repair work.
Strange Sounds
Gurgling, banging, or whistling noises originating from your plumbing system are not normal and must be examined without delay. These noises could be brought on by issues such as air in the pipelines, loosened fittings, or water hammer-- a sensation where water circulation is quickly stopped.
Foundation Cracks
Splits in your house's foundation might suggest underlying plumbing issues, particularly if they coincide with water-related problems inside. Water leaks from pipes or sewer lines can cause dirt disintegration, resulting in structure settlement and cracks.
Mold Development
The visibility of mold and mildew or mildew in your home, specifically in wet or inadequately aerated areas, indicates excess moisture-- a common consequence of water leaks. Mold and mildew not just damages surfaces yet additionally poses health threats to owners, making timely plumbing repair services vital.
Slow Drainage
Slow-moving drain is one more red flag that should not be neglected. If water takes longer than usual to drain pipes from sinks, showers, or bathtubs, it might indicate a blockage in the pipelines. Ignoring this problem can result in complete obstructions and potential water damage.
Abrupt Increase in Water Expenses
If you notice an unexpected spike in your water costs without a corresponding increase in usage, it's a solid indicator of surprise leakages. Even small leakages can throw away significant amounts of water with time, causing filled with air water costs.
Conclusion
Recognizing the indicators that your home demands immediate plumbing focus is essential for preventing considerable damage and expensive fixings. By staying vigilant and dealing with plumbing concerns promptly, you can maintain a risk-free, useful, and comfortable living atmosphere for you and your household.
5 Signs Your Plumbing Needs Immediate Attention
Slow Drains
The first thing to look out for is slow drains. While this may seem like a minor problem, it can be an early sign of a more significant underlying problem. Slow drains usually indicate clogged pipes, which if ignored, can cause catastrophic issues such as burst pipes, severe water damage, unwanted guests – mold and more. Don’t wait for disaster to come. Leaky Faucets
A constant, noisy drip from a leaking faucet isn’t just a nuisance – it also costs you money and causes potential damage. In addition to water waste and increased utility bills, a leaking faucet can harm your installation and, over time, your entire plumbing system. Water Stains
If you spot water on the walls or ceiling, it may initially appear to be cosmetic, but it often indicates a moisture problem. Constant Running Toilet
A constantly running toilet isn’t just noisy at night – it’s also a huge water-waster. This seemingly minor issue can cause your water bill to rise and upset your gutters. Bad Smells
If you notice a foul smell coming from the drains or toilets, it’s not enough to just add air fresheners. These odours often indicate drainage issues, such as blockages or leaks, which can pose a health hazard and damage your property.
